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5984175 36659077 791927841 2634067906 74899579
88704 885000
88704 885000
8152 5668 22800 20
All about undefined
Interested in learning more?
88704 885000
8152 5668 22800 20
See more
186 28482
464200582 885543981 89602193 43565
See more
285805 8780151
9758 77093551 50994597
See more